Quick Review

This was a fitting wrap up for the series, with preparations for a wedding allowing for kind exploration of character dynamics. The stakes and conflict were lower than in previous volumes, but that soft finish worked.

Rating: 3 out of 5.

Description

Several years have passed since the incidents surrounding the Coin of the Sun. Having received a letter from Holo, Norah the former shepherdess and Eve the merchant woman travel north–and on the way, they end up in the same wagon as Diana the alchemist! Were Lawrence and Holo able to find happiness for themselves? In addition to an epilogue covering the days immediately after the events of Volume 16, this final book in the Spice and Wolf series includes three new short stories!
